Default 2011 Disco4 SDV6 SE

I am in South Africa and has recently bought a Disco4 which soon afterwards developed a problem of shuddering on low speed of between 40km/h and 50km/h when you gently press the accelerator and does the same in high speed when it must select a lower gear to gain power on an incline. when it does it and I shift it manually to Sport the problem seems to reduce or go away. the first diagnosis was dirty gearbox oil which I was told would require a flush but upon doing that discovered that the intercooler was leaking water and some water got into the box or something, so it was sent for a torque recon but the problem persists in spite of the torque convertor having been replaced 3 times. what could be the problem and solution?
